target/arm: Define raw write for PMU CLR registers
Raw writes to PMCNTENCLR and PMCNTENCLR_EL0 incorrectly used their default write function, which clears written bits instead of writes the raw value. PMINTENCLR and PMINTENCLR_EL1 are similar registers, but they instead had ARM_CP_NO_RAW. Commit 7a0e58fa6487 ("target-arm: Split NO_MIGRATE into ALIAS and NO_RAW") sugguests ARM_CP_ALIAS should be used instead of ARM_CP_NO_RAW in such a case: > We currently mark ARM coprocessor/system register definitions with > the flag ARM_CP_NO_MIGRATE for two different reasons: > 1) register is an alias on to state that's also visible via > some other register, and that other register is the one > responsible for migrating the state > 2) register is not actually state at all (for instance the TLB > or cache maintenance operation "registers") and it makes no > sense to attempt to migrate it or otherwise access the raw state > > This works fine for identifying which registers should be ignored > when performing migration, but we also use the same functions for > synchronizing system register state between QEMU and the kernel > when using KVM. In this case we don't want to try to sync state > into registers in category 2, but we do want to sync into registers > in category 1, because the kernel might have picked a different > one of the aliases as its choice for which one to expose for > migration. These registers fall in category 1 (ARM_CP_ALIAS), not category 2 (ARM_CP_NO_RAW). ARM_CP_NO_RAW also has another undesired side effect that hides registers from GDB. Properly set raw write functions and drop the ARM_CP_NO_RAW flag from PMINTENCLR and PMINTENCLR_EL1; this fixes GDB/KVM state synchronization of PMCNTENCLR and PMCNTENCLR_EL0, and exposes all these four registers to GDB. It is not necessary to add ARM_CP_ALIAS to these registers because the flag is already set.
